1 On 1/7/06, Brian Jackson <iggy@g.o> wrote:
2 > You could handle it the way the baselayout ebuild does.
3
4 But baselayout also just creates the directories in pkg_postinst (if
5 my interpretation of the ebuild is correct). The list is not kept, so
6 when uninstalling baselayout the directories are still around. I
7 know, who on earth uninstalls baselayout. Removing openafs from your
8 system is a bit more sensible though.
9
10 I'm still hoping there is a clean solution. Else I will (as
11 suggested) need to resort to just creating the directory manually and
12 leaving it be afterwards, also after an unmerge.
